About This Game
Null Transit is a high-stakes action-platformer. Command the captain and crew of a failing ship, master a unique dash-attack combat system, and fight to survive the unforgiving depths of deep space.
Detailed Description
Adrift in the endless void, the captain and crew cling to survival aboard a failing spaceship. Their only hope? Recover a crucial Astronavigator Core before the ship succumbs to the darkness.
FIVE CREW MEMBERS (and a clone). ONE MISSION.

Meet the crew: Captain, Commander, Recon, Engineer, Disciple. Each crew member brings unique strengths, but all are fragile in the face of death.
To avoid unnecessary losses, the captain can send humanoid clones instead—expendable, but at a cost. Every clone drains Ionite, the rare energy source keeping the ship operational. Run out, and the crew will have no choice but to risk their own lives.
How far will you go to keep your crew alive?
A HIGH-STAKES ACTION PLATFORMER
Choices Matter. Losing a crew member is permanent. Every decision counts.
Master Fluid Movement. Simple controls—jump, dash, and channel energy—that evolve into intricate, parkour-like maneuvers as you improve.
Unique Dash-Attack Combat. There is no attack button. Dash through energy to recharge movement and power up your weapons. Every fight is a test of momentum and precision.
Distinct Combat Styles. Each crew member wields two unique weapons, shaping how they fight.
The Captain strikes from afar with tactical orbital bombardments.
The Commander dominates close-quarters combat with brute force.
The Recon relies on speed, stealth, and hit-and-run tactics.
The Engineer delivers calculated, high-damage strikes.
The Disciple controls the battlefield with devastating area attacks.
This ship has seen its share of storms, but it’s not the ship that survives—it’s the crew. Let’s bring her home.
